FSC 3110 ⁓ Bearings, antifriction, unmounted
Note-this class includes bearings that generally have roller or balls confined by an inner and outer ring to relieve friction in/on/around rotating/moving mechanisms.
Excluding plain bearings (fsc 3120); jewel bearings (fsc 3120)

An assembly consisting of a roller and stud used to effect a rolling contact with a cam, and convert the reciprocating or oscillating motion to linear motion.
